Logios (AI Entity) – I think the decline wasn’t due to a single event, but the collapse of a complex system that supported advanced scholarship. The Library and Mouseion of Alexandria were the ultimate symbol of this ecosystem. Thus the end of state patronage – the Ptolemies were replaced by the Romans, who were brilliant engineers and administrators, but not patrons of pure, abstract science in the same way. The Roman state valued practical knowledge – engineering, architecture, law – over theoretical geometry or cosmology. The massive, state-funded salaries for thinkers to simply think dried up.

Then the political and social instability was the other important factor – the Crisis of the Third Century, the slow fragmentation of the Western Roman Empire, and constant warfare made the stable, peaceful environment necessary for deep scholarship impossible. It’s hard to derive cubic equations when Goths are at the gates.

And also the loss of the “Knowledge Battery” – the great libraries, especially Alexandria’s, were the collective hard drive of the ancient world. Their slow degradation and eventual destruction meant that texts were lost, and more importantly, the critical mass of knowledge needed to build upon previous work was shattered. A scholar might have one text by Archimedes, but not the five others needed to fully understand his line of thinking.

Finally, the shift in philosophical focus – the dominant philosophical schools of late antiquity (Neoplatonism) and the rising intellectual framework of Christianity were focused on theology, metaphysics, and salvation. The central questions changed from “How does the universe work?” to “What is the nature of God?” and “How do I achieve salvation?” The physical world was often seen as a mere shadow of the divine, or even as a corrupt distraction.

It’s crucial to understand that the light of learning didn’t go out completely. It was kept alive in a few key places, often in a fragmented form. Think about the Byzantine Empire – in the Greek-speaking Eastern Roman Empire, scribes and scholars continuously copied and preserved ancient Greek texts, including mathematical works. They were the primary archivists, though they often did not significantly advance the ideas.

Also think about the Islamic Golden Age (c. 8th-14th Centuries). This is the most critical link. When Europe was in its deepest “darkness,” scholars in Baghdad, Persia, and Al-Andalus (Islamic Spain) were not just preserving Greek knowledge – they were actively advancing it. They translated the works of Euclid, Archimedes, and Ptolemy into Arabic. Al-Khwarizmi (c. 780-850) gave us the word “algorithm” and systematized algebra (al-jabr). Omar Khayyam (1048-1131) made significant advances in geometry. They preserved and improved upon the Greek astronomical and mathematical knowledge that would later flow back into Europe.

Then also think about medieval monasteries, in Western Europe, monks in isolated scriptoria painstakingly copied manuscripts, preserving a (much smaller) portion of the classical legacy, though often focused more on Latin authors and Church Fathers than on advanced Greek mathematics.

But also the re-ignition didn’t just happen out of nothing – the “light” didn’t just spontaneously turn back on. It was a slow process of re-acquisition and synthesis. The re-importation of knowledge occurred through trade, the Crusades, and especially the reconquest of Islamic Spain (e.g., Toledo in 1085), Europe regained access to its own lost heritage, now filtered and improved by Islamic scholars. These translated texts (from Arabic to Latin) set off an intellectual bomb in the medieval university.

During the Renaissance, the re-discovery of original Greek texts (brought by scholars fleeing the fall of Constantinople in 1453) and a new humanist spirit rekindled interest in the natural world. Then think about new tools and a new worldview, the printing press (c. 1440) allowed for the rapid, accurate dissemination of these rediscovered ideas. The discovery of the New World shattered old, authoritative worldviews and demanded new ways of understanding.

Add to this also the Language of Nature, figures like Galileo declared that the “book of nature is written in the language of mathematics”. This was a radical shift back to a pre-Christian Greek idea – that the physical universe is fundamentally mathematical and can be understood through its laws.

Leibniz and Newton did not emerge from a vacuum. They stood on a pyramid built from the foundations laid by the Greeks, from the preservation and algebraic tools provided by Islamic scholars, from the recovered texts and new spirit of the Renaissance, from the cumulative work of immediate predecessors like Kepler, Descartes, and Fermat.

The political system – a cowardly Patriarch, Cyril, the Archbishop of Alexandria, is often cast as the villain. But he was a symptom, not the cause. He was a ruthless politician consolidating power. Hypatia was a close advisor to the Roman prefect, Orestes, Cyril’s political rival. She represented a secular, philosophical influence on governance that directly challenged Cyril’s desire for a theocracy. By eliminating her, he removed Orestes’ most influential advisor. And sent a terrifying message to the educated pagan and Christian elite: The old wisdom is dead. The new power of the mob and the cross reigns.

The social system, the weaponized mob – Hypatia wasn’t assassinated in secret. She was publicly torn apart by a mob of Christian parabalani (a kind of monastic militia). This was a key part of the horror. Her death was a spectacle meant to terrorize. The system had cultivated a populace that could be whipped into a fervor against “the other” – the pagan, the intellectual, the independent woman. They didn’t just kill a person; they desecrated a symbol.

The intellectual system, the war on “Pagan” Knowledge – the Library was already gone, but Hypatia was its last, walking incarnation. She taught the philosophy of Plato and the mathematics of Euclid – the very knowledge the new order associated with a sinful, outdated world. The systematic destruction of “pagan” temples and institutions was not just about faith; it was about erasing a competing source of authority. Hypatia’s classroom was a temple to that old authority.
